{ "info": { "author": "Mikhail Andreev", "author_email": "x11org@gmail.com", "bugtrack_url": null, "classifiers": [ "Environment :: Web Environment", "License :: OSI Approved :: BSD License", "Programming Language :: Python", "Topic :: Software Development :: Libraries :: Application Frameworks", "Topic :: Software Development :: Libraries :: Python Modules" ], "description": "nagios-sentry\n===============\n\nPlugin for Nagios, which check a count of messages in Sentry.\n\n.. image:: https://pypip.in/d/nagios-sentry/badge.png\n :target: http://pypi.python.org/pypi/nagios-sentry\n\n\nInstallation\n--------------\n\nInstall ``nagios-sentry`` to Sentry venv::\n\n source /var/www/sentry/bin/activate\n pip install nagios-sentry\n\nAdd to ``INSTALLED_APPS`` in config file ``/etc/sentry.conf``::\n\n INSTALLED_APPS += ('nagios_sentry', )\n\nCopy the file ``check_sentry_messages.py`` to the Nagios plugins directory.\n\nHow to use\n------------\n\nGo to the Nagios plugins directory and run this example::\n\n ./check_sentry_messages.py -w 10 -c 20 \\\n --sentry /var/www/sentry/bin/sentry --config /etc/sentry.conf --seconds=300\n\nWhere:\n\n* ``-w 10`` - Number of messages in Sentry for ``--seconds`` as WARNING;\n* ``-c 20`` - Number of messages in Sentry for ``--seconds`` as CRITICAL;\n* ``--sentry /var/www/sentry/bin/sentry`` - Path to binary file of Sentry;\n* ``--config /etc/sentry.conf`` - Path to config file of Sentry;\n* ``--seconds=300`` - Number of seconds offset.\n\nAvailable additional options:\n\n* ``--project`` - Number of project. Example ``--project=1``;\n* ``--level`` - Number of level. 10=DEBUG, 20=INFO, 25=SUCCESS, 30=WARNING, 40=ERROR;\n* ``--logger`` - Name of logger. Example ``--logger=SocialAuth``.", "description_content_type": null, "docs_url": null, "download_url": "UNKNOWN",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"http://github.com/adw0rd/nagios-sentry", "keywords": "nagios,sentry", "license": "BSD", "maintainer": null, "maintainer_email": null, "name": "nagios-sentry", "package_url": "https://pypi.org/project/nagios-sentry/", "platform": "UNKNOWN", "project_url": "https://pypi.org/project/nagios-sentry/", "project_urls": { "Download": "UNKNOWN", "Homepage": "http://github.com/adw0rd/nagios-sentry" }, "release_url": "https://pypi.org/project/nagios-sentry/0.3.1/", "requires_dist": null, "requires_python": null, "summary": "Plugin for Nagios, which check a count of messages in Sentry", "version": "0.3.1" }, "last_serial": 1385835, "releases": { "0.1": [ { "comment_text": "", "digests": { "md5": "7784e3b946dcc353b9c81148bd619127", "sha256": "f7d6f02f815c744255a44edd515d38f3f03440e450be839469ab4ba532d0fb0e" }, "downloads": -1, "filename": "nagios-sentry-0.1.tar.gz", "has_sig": false, "md5_digest": "7784e3b946dcc353b9c81148bd619127",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 2599, "upload_time": "2013-05-25T10:28:48", "url": "https://files.pythonhosted.org/packages/90/ac/2e4d67641d42992d3e3a78cc13d26c049d6ba3ce9d3e15b6550a3f849313/nagios-sentry-0.1.tar.gz" } ], "0.1a": [ { "comment_text": "", "digests": { "md5": "21d7c394cdc48e8abdd86bb277a8460d", "sha256": "6f967387c53d90607851779680563d86d66a1873d7aab615d018c6161bbfd2c7" }, "downloads": -1, "filename": "nagios-sentry-0.1a.tar.gz", "has_sig": false, "md5_digest": "21d7c394cdc48e8abdd86bb277a8460d",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 2594, "upload_time": "2013-05-25T10:27:10", "url": "https://files.pythonhosted.org/packages/a4/f2/13544d18507feed2781adacb69c0896a7a3dad81c44eeb23f1dbf1603286/nagios-sentry-0.1a.tar.gz" } ], "0.2": [ { "comment_text": "", "digests": { "md5": "64b7bbd92d9fc1e7eceb9cec022c0d45", "sha256": "3e2143ba0c14eb759b88f54e521be711d798dad47084717dd4fbba9e0d7eec29" }, "downloads": -1, "filename": "nagios-sentry-0.2.tar.gz", "has_sig": false, "md5_digest": "64b7bbd92d9fc1e7eceb9cec022c0d45",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 2631, "upload_time": "2013-05-27T08:50:35", "url": "https://files.pythonhosted.org/packages/21/81/3d0a9761dddb0dc753ee469a28d9de09faeb6719aa32c6048839a9e1f7aa/nagios-sentry-0.2.tar.gz" } ], "0.3": [ { "comment_text": "", "digests": { "md5": "fd7e44369deed856ad8c1c2fdfcd5f22", "sha256": "b1420b42e974cfb70a4a0701eb72df72e619c92d2183b684601238fe33201e53" }, "downloads": -1, "filename": "nagios-sentry-0.3.tar.gz", "has_sig": false, "md5_digest": "fd7e44369deed856ad8c1c2fdfcd5f22",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 2632, "upload_time": "2013-05-27T09:21:50", "url": "https://files.pythonhosted.org/packages/15/a5/b948682c05fea2e02d0312339db809b817a4c3b26adb0f88681c02e1df61/nagios-sentry-0.3.tar.gz" } ], "0.3.1": [ { "comment_text": "", "digests": { "md5": "026d24643e46fe7fa2551342224bcb7c", "sha256": "ce32fb24253759ecc5068294adfdd6ba3daf972aff1f5df9c8f4fcd8c7084c03" }, "downloads": -1, "filename": "nagios-sentry-0.3.1.tar.gz", "has_sig": false, "md5_digest": "026d24643e46fe7fa2551342224bcb7c",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3322, "upload_time": "2015-01-17T11:02:27", "url": "https://files.pythonhosted.org/packages/5e/d0/fcf83d3d867592068713383e06f34570bf2d7481dc311b385d425064a3d2/nagios-sentry-0.3.1.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"026d24643e46fe7fa2551342224bcb7c", "sha256": "ce32fb24253759ecc5068294adfdd6ba3daf972aff1f5df9c8f4fcd8c7084c03" }, "downloads": -1, "filename": "nagios-sentry-0.3.1.tar.gz", "has_sig": false, "md5_digest": "026d24643e46fe7fa2551342224bcb7c",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3322, "upload_time": "2015-01-17T11:02:27", "url": "https://files.pythonhosted.org/packages/5e/d0/fcf83d3d867592068713383e06f34570bf2d7481dc311b385d425064a3d2/nagios-sentry-0.3.1.tar.gz" } ] }